如何装vps服务器
VPS(Virtual Private Server)是一种虚拟专用服务器,它提供了独立的操作系统和资源,可以让用户像使用物理服务器一样进行操作和管理,下面是如何安装VPS服务器的详细技术教程。
1. 选择合适的VPS提供商:你需要选择一个可靠的VPS提供商,在选择时,你可以考虑以下因素:价格、性能、技术支持等,确保选择一个适合你需求的提供商。
2. 购买VPS:在选择了合适的VPS提供商后,你需要购买一个VPS实例,你可以根据需求选择不同的操作系统和配置,购买完成后,你将获得一个IP地址、用户名和密码等信息。
3. 连接到VPS:使用SSH客户端(如PuTTY)连接到你的VPS,在连接时,输入你的IP地址和用户名,然后按回车键,接下来,系统会提示你输入密码,输入密码后,你将成功连接到你的VPS。
4. 更新系统:一旦连接到VPS,第一步是更新系统到最新版本,这可以通过运行以下命令来完成:
sudo apt-get update sudo apt-get upgrade
5. 安装Web服务器软件:根据你的需求,你可以选择安装不同的Web服务器软件,如Apache或Nginx,以下是安装Apache的示例命令:
sudo apt-get install apache2
6. 配置Web服务器:安装完Web服务器软件后,你需要进行一些基本的配置,你可以编辑Apache的配置文件来设置网站的根目录、日志文件位置等,以下是一个简单的示例:
sudo nano /etc/apache2/sites-available/000-default.conf
在打开的文件中,你可以修改DocumentRoot和指令来设置网站的根目录,保存并退出编辑器后,你需要重启Apache来使更改生效:
sudo service apache2 restart
7. 部署网站:现在,你可以将你的网站文件上传到Web服务器上,你可以使用FTP客户端或SCP命令来上传文件,上传完成后,你的网站应该已经可以在浏览器中访问了。
8. 配置防火墙和安全设置:为了保护你的VPS和网站的安全,你应该配置防火墙和启用其他安全设置,你可以禁用不必要的端口和服务,启用SSL证书等,以下是一个简单的示例来禁用不需要的端口:
sudo ufw disable 22 sudo ufw disable 80
9. 监控和维护:你应该定期监控和维护你的VPS服务器,你可以使用各种工具来监控系统的性能、日志和安全性,定期备份数据也是非常重要的。
问题与解答:
1. VPS是什么?为什么选择使用VPS?
答:VPS是一种虚拟专用服务器,它提供了独立的操作系统和资源,可以让用户像使用物理服务器一样进行操作和管理,选择使用VPS的原因是它可以提供更高的性能和更好的安全性,同时还可以节省成本。
2. 如何选择一个可靠的VPS提供商?
答:选择一个可靠的VPS提供商需要考虑多个因素,包括价格、性能、技术支持等,你可以通过查看用户评价、咨询其他用户以及比较不同提供商的服务来做出决策。
3. 如何连接到我的VPS?
答:你可以使用SSH客户端(如PuTTY)来连接到你的VPS,在连接时,输入你的IP地址和用户名,然后按回车键,接下来,系统会提示你输入密码,输入密码后,你将成功连接到你的VPS。
4. 如何配置Web服务器?
答:配置Web服务器的方法取决于你选择的Web服务器软件,以Apache为例,你可以编辑Apache的配置文件来设置网站的根目录、日志文件位置等,保存并退出编辑器后,你需要重启Apache来使更改生效。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/82572.html